Construction at the Obama Presidential Center in Chicago was momentarily delayed after a noose was reportedly discovered there, prompting dubious remarks from conservatives on social media.
Conservative commentator Matt Walsh responded sarcastically on Twitter to a report in the New York Post that employees at the former president’s library had been suspended after a noose was allegedly discovered when doing an office cleanout.

According to the New York Post, when workers found a noose at the site on Thursday morning, the business in charge of building the $830 million presidential complex, Lakeside Alliance, immediately suspended construction and informed authorities.
We are appalled that this happened on our platform and are offering a $100,000 reward for information that helps us find and bring to justice those involved. In a recent interview, a Lakeside Alliance official underlined the company’s dedication to fostering an environment where all workers feel safe expressing their true selves on the job.
The Obama Foundation termed it “a despicable act of cowardice” in the New York Post, and Illinois Democratic Governor J.B. Pritzker described it as “a heart-stopping reminder of the brutality and horror perpetrated on Black Americans for decades.”
